1.0 INTRODUCTION

1.1 Test Objectives A.

Demonstrate the proper operation of the Reactor Containment Building Upper Compartment Cooling Units.

B.

Demonstrate the proper operation of the Essential Raw Cooling Water (ERCW) control valves associated with each Upper Compartment Cooler.

1.2 Scope NOTES

1) 2-PTI-030L-01, HFT Containment Temperature Survey, will demonstrate the Upper Compartment Coolers ability to maintain design temperatures.
2)

ERCW flowrates are verified during performance of 2-PTI-067-02, ERCW System Flow Balance.

3)

System vibration testing will be performed during performance of GTM-05, HVAC Air Balance, for this system.

A.

This test demonstrates the operability of the Unit 2 Upper Compartment Coolers (UCCs) to ensure the following:

1.

Each UCC unit stops on a simulated Phase B Containment Isolation Signal and remains off when the signal is reset.

2.

The air inlet and outlet temperatures for each UCC can be monitored on the Plant Computer System

3.

Each UCC unit maintains desired air flows.

4.

Each ERCW control valve opens and closes upon start/stop of its associated UCC.

3.0 PRECAUTIONS AND LIMITATIONS A.

Standard precautions shall be followed for working around energized electrical equipment in accordance with TVA Safety Procedure 1021.

B.

Steps may be repeated if all components cannot be tested in a step. However, if the test has been exited, prerequisite steps must be re-verified and a Chronological Test Log (CTL) entry made.

C.

Component tags and labels may differ slightly (abbreviations, punctuation, letter case, etc.) from the description given in this test. If this situation occurs, it shall not be considered a test deficiency or procedure deviation. It shall be documented in the CTL and reconciled by way of a plant labeling request or drawing discrepancy or single-line date typo change in the procedure as appropriate.

D.

All open problems are to be tracked by a corrective action document and entered on the appropriate system punchlist.

E.

Problems identified during the test shall be annotated on the CTL from SMP-9.0 including a description of the problem, the procedure step when/where the problem was identified, corrective action steps taken to resolve the problem, and the number of the corrective action document, if one was required.

F.

Observe all Radiation Protection requirements when working in or near contaminated areas.

G. All wires removed/lifted from a terminal shall be identified and taped or covered with an insulator to prevent personnel or equipment hazard and possible spurious initiations. The wires should be grouped together and labeled with the work implementing document number that required them to be lifted if left unattended.

H.

All terminal points and connections are to be considered energized.

Instrumentation must be used to determine if the circuits are de-energized.

I.

Retermination of lifted leads requires that their restored bend radius is equal to or greater than the as-found condition.

J.

Ensure there are no adverse effects to the operation of Unit 1 structures, systems or components.

K.

Test personnel will coordinate with Unit 1 Operations when manipulation Unit 1 equipment, if required.

WBN Unit 2 Upper Compartment Coolers 2-PTI-030G-01 Rev. 0000 Page 10 of 56 Data Package: Page ____ of ____

Date ________

3.0 PRECAUTIONS AND LIMITATIONS (continued)

L.

During performance of this procedure, visual observation of air handling units is required. This includes steady-state and transient operations (fan starts and stops) with visual confirmation that vibration is not excessive.

M. To verify that transient conditions are not causing excessive vibration, observe components (air handlers, etc) during the transient, as practical. If not practical to observe during the transient, verify after the transient that no damage has occurred.

N.

If the vibration is determined to be excessive, the Test Engineer shall initiate a Test Deficiency Notice.

O. UCC control switches may NOT be placed in PULL A-P AUTO. Auto start features enabled by this switch position are disabled.

6.0 PERFORMANCE NOTES

1)

The Subsections of this test may be performed in any order, provided the steps within each Subsection are performed in the order written.

2)

All verifications (fan starts, fan stops, valve position, etc) are to be done by local observation unless otherwise noted.

3)

Upper Compartment Cooler (UCC) Handswitches in the Main Control Room spring return to A AUTO from START and STOP positions.

4)

UCC Units are located on top of the Steam Generator (S/G) enclosures (doghouses) in Upper Containment.



UCC 2A and 2D are located together on the south S/G enclosure (above S/G #1 and #4).



UCC 2B and 2C are located together on the north S/G enclosure (above S/G #2 and #3).

5)

UCC fans require approximately two minutes to coast down.
